Three new members in the Press Commission


SANTO DOMINGO, Dominican Republic, February 8, 2010 – The NORCECA Press Commission has been expanded with the valuable addition of three new members. The commission held its annual meeting on Sunday.

 

Mexican Juan Jose Martinez, Guatemalan Rodolfo Andreu and Winston Duncan of Anguilla are the new members. Besides, Cuban Lissette Ricardo was voted as interim President.

 

During the meeting, it was discussed the coverage of the 2010 Beach Volleyball Circuit, the Volleyball competitions and the importance of the utilization of the modern means of communication available.

 

Roosevelt Comarazamy, the NORCECA Press Officer, presented his reports to the 2009 Congress held in Antigua Guatemala and also his annual report to FIVB Press Commission including data related to the production of press releases, electronic newsletters, publications and list of current NF Press Officers.

 

Cayacoa Moquete, coordinator of info technology, reported about the projected new design of the NORCECA website and received comments and suggestions from the members.

 

The President of NORCECA, Mr. Cristobal Marte Hoffiz, did a presentation of the format to be implemented for the Beach Volleyball continental qualification tournaments to the 2012 Olympic Games and also of the 19 tournaments held last year where 11 teams (six women’s and five men’s) qualified to the 2010 FIVB World Championships in Japan and Italy.

 

The other members in attendance were Humberto Pagan of Puerto Rico, Bill Kauffman of United States, Ernesto Beltre of Dominican Republic, and Philip Lirus of Martinique. Also Nelson Ramirez, Executive Director, and Jose Luis Jimenez, General Secretary.
